Donald Trump

Businessman, 45th and 47th U.S. President
Donald John Trump is the 45th (January 20, 2017 - January 20, 2021) and 47th (from January 20, 2025) President of the United States of America. Prior to this, he was a real estate entrepreneur, showman, and television host. He has authored a number of books on entrepreneurship. Born in 1946 in New York City to a wealthy family of a contractor of German descent. He graduated from the University of Pennsylvania. In 2016, he was elected President of the United States. During his first term, he launched a trade war with China. He lost the 2020 presidential election but was re-elected in 2025. He launched a "tariff war" against China, the EU and other countries. He intensified diplomatic efforts to end Russia's aggressive war against Ukraine.
1980
Opened the Grand Hyatt New York hotel, which became an iconic landmark in Manhattan
1983
Opened Trump Tower, a multi-use complex including offices, retail stores, and residential spaces
1986
Completed the reconstruction of the Wollman Rink in New York's Central Park, doing so faster and cheaper than planned
1987
Published the book "The Art of the Deal," which became a bestseller
1995
Converted his Mar-a-Lago estate into a private club
2001
Completed the construction of Trump World Tower, a 72-story residential skyscraper across from the United Nations headquarters
2004
Launched the reality show "The Apprentice," which made him a television star and increased his recognition
2007
Received a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ame for his contribution to television
2017
Signed the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act, which became the largest tax reform in history
2025
Brokered a ceasefire agreement in Gaza
